Interventional and Endovascular Therapy of the Nervous System: A Practical Guide
Interventional and Endovascular Therapy of the Nervous System will be a simple and easy to use reference for every practitioner in the field. The book will include numerous diagrams and illustrations on the procedural aspects of the cases in question. Specific chapters will deal with the practical hands on aspects of interventional neuroradiology, with emphasis on diagnostics, procedural techniques, safety issues and complications.
Readership:
Interventional neuroradiologists, interventional radiologists, neurologists, neurosurgeons
